Introduction
Architectural Color Theory is a critical discipline that blends design psychology, spatial aesthetics, environmental harmony, and material science to create visually compelling and functionally effective built environments. In contemporary architecture, color is no longer treated as mere decoration but as a strategic design tool that influences human behavior, spatial perception, lighting dynamics, and emotional response. Architectural Color Theory Training Course is designed to equip architects, interior designers, urban planners, and built environment professionals with advanced knowledge of color systems, chromatic interaction, sustainable palettes, and digital visualization techniques used in modern architectural practice.
With the rise of parametric design, sustainable architecture, smart materials, and AI-assisted visualization, understanding architectural color theory has become essential for delivering high-impact design solutions. This course integrates theoretical foundations with real-world applications, enabling participants to master color harmony, contextual adaptation, façade coloration, branding through architecture, and biophilic color strategies. Through case studies, practical exercises, and industry-driven methodologies, learners will develop the ability to confidently apply color as a transformative architectural element in both interior and exterior environments.

Course Modules
Module 1: Foundations of Architectural Color Theory
- Color wheel fundamentals and architectural application
- Hue, saturation, and value in spatial design
- Psychological impact of colors in environments
- Historical evolution of architectural color usage
- Introduction to color communication systems
- Case Study: Analysis of Le Corbusier’s color palette system in residential architecture
Module 2: Color Psychology in Built Environments
- Emotional response to architectural color schemes
- Behavioral influence of warm vs cool tones
- Color and productivity in workspace design
- Therapeutic color use in healthcare architecture
- Cultural perception of color in global design
- Case Study: Hospital healing environment redesign using calming chromatic schemes
Module 3: Sustainable and Eco-Friendly Color Design
- Natural pigment-based color systems
- Energy efficiency through reflective color surfaces
- Green architecture and earth-tone integration
- Climate-responsive color strategies
- Low-impact material coloring techniques
- Case Study: Sustainable façade design of a LEED-certified commercial building
Module 4: Digital Color Visualization & BIM Integration
- Color rendering in CAD and BIM software
- Real-time visualization techniques
- Material and texture mapping workflows
- AI-assisted color prediction tools
- Virtual reality color simulation
- Case Study: Smart city visualization project using digital color modeling
Module 5: Facade and Exterior Color Strategy
- Urban skyline color coherence
- Light reflection and weather resistance considerations
- Branding through architectural exterior color
- Context-sensitive façade design
- Seasonal color adaptation strategies
- Case Study: Mixed-use development façade branding in a metropolitan district
Module 6: Interior Architectural Color Systems
- Spatial zoning using color coding
- Mood-based interior palettes
- Material-color coordination techniques
- Lighting and artificial illumination effects
- Residential vs commercial interior strategies
- Case Study: Luxury hotel interior redesign using experiential color zoning
Module 7: Urban Color Planning & Landscape Integration
- City-scale color harmonization
- Public space identity through color
- Transport hubs and navigational color coding
- Landscape and architectural color blending
- Cultural district color planning
- Case Study: Urban regeneration project using cohesive city color mapping
Module 8: Advanced Color Innovation & Future Trends
- AI-driven color selection systems
- Smart materials with adaptive color properties
- Parametric color design in architecture
- Interactive and responsive color surfaces
- Future trends in chromatic architecture
- Case Study: Smart building façade with adaptive color-changing technology
